How they compare

Costa Rica currently reports 22.6% against 21.7% in Kazakhstan, a difference of 0.9%.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 8 shared years of data; in 2010 it was Costa Rica ahead.

Costa Rica ranks 11th and Kazakhstan ranks 13th of 31 countries.

Costa Rica has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Costa Rica Kazakhstan Difference Ahead
2010s 18.4% 15.2% 3.1% Costa Rica
2020s 24.6% 22.9% 1.7% Costa Rica

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
